Hey team — handing off the RateStash cache before I'm out next week. It's the tax-rate lookup layer behind Billhollow checkout. If rates look stale, flush via the admin page, not the CLI. Refresh job runs hourly; failures page support directly. The encrypted ops notes need a passphrase to open, so here it is.

unlock words, kafog-tajof: ulador-ulaael-kasvan

Handover — Taillight CLI (log tailing)

For on-call: Taillight streams from the Drossel aggregator. Use `taillight follow --service` for live tails; `--since 2h` for backfill. Known issue: the cursor store on node quill-3 occasionally locks; restart the agent, don't delete the store. Config lives in the standard ops repo. If the encrypted cursor store refuses to open after a restart, Taillight prompts for the recovery passphrase. For this rotation, the passphrase is the one written below.

vault phrase of kajef-tafog = wenox-briix

## Changelog — Stringhawk extraction script, defaults changed

For the release manager: starting with build 7.3, the Stringhawk translation-string extraction script no longer writes partial catalogs on parse errors; it now fails fast and exits nonzero. The default source glob was also narrowed to exclude generated files, which previously polluted the catalog with machine-authored strings. Both changes are deliberate and should be called out in the release notes. The new defaults are listed below.

config for fafog-bahof:
ULAWYN_HOST=ulawyn.tolvaqsys.internal
ULAWYN_PORT=5000

### Runbook: WebSocket Compression Tradeoffs

On Glimmerhook's gateway tier, permessage-deflate cuts bandwidth roughly 60% but raises CPU and, per our review, creates a compression-oracle risk when attacker-controlled and secret data share a frame. We therefore disable compression on channels carrying session material and document that decision here for audit. The gateway signs its channel-routing decisions with a key loaded from the env file on this line:

vault entry, fadup-tagag: RELAY_SECRET8=2fd92179